In addition to building websites and online communities from ground-up, VerticalScope acquires established enthusiast-oriented web properties and domain names on a regular basis. We have a particular interest in purchasing web sites, online communities and forums in the Automotive, Sports, and Technology verticals. We do review acquisition opportunities in other markets as well and encourage website owners who are considering a sale of their website to contact us to discuss your business.

We are often asked why web entrepreneurs sell their businesses to VerticalScope. Some of the most common reasons include:

Unlocking Value

Often, enthusiasts start a website or online community in their spare time or after work. After years of work, the founder may want to move on to another venture and be rewarded for the countless hours of hard work they invested into their site. As one of the few companies that actively acquires enthusiast-run websites, VerticalScope is often the ideal partner – we are a nimble, enthusiast-run business ourselves, and have the ability to close a transaction for a website in as little as 24 hours.

Change of Interest

Many times, we purchase online communities from owners who were once passionate about their site’s subject matter, but have since lost interest. They want to ensure that their website is in the capable hands of an enthusiast-run business that can keep their community thriving. VerticalScope can provide an exit opportunity to these owners and ensure their communities are well looked after.

Difficulty Managing Growth

We often see enthusiast-started websites and message boards that have become so popular that the technical, operational, and financial resources required to effectively run the community may be beyond the means of the owner. Big communities require a significant investment in server infrastructure, bandwidth, backup, software, administration, and other technical resources. This does not include the difficulty enthusiasts often have monetizing their website to pay for the massive investment required to keep their site a going concern. VerticalScope has acquired many such websites that have benefited from our significant resources, expertise, and like-minded enthusiast interest in the subject matter.

These are just a few of the reasons site owners choose to talk to VerticalScope about acquiring their websites. Other reasons have included everything from partnership issues forcing the sale of a community, or simply the desire to retire. Whatever the case may be, VerticalScope has proven through many successful transactions that we will be not only good stewards for your enthusiast-oriented website, but that we can add significant value to the user experience through improvements in technology and faster servers.
